#fd5fcc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fd5fcc is composed of 99.2% red, 37.3%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.5% magenta, 19.4%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 318.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 68.2%. #fd5fcc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beff with #fb0099.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#fd5fcc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e000a is the darkest color, while #fffaf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d5fcc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2aab0 is the less saturated color, while #fd5fcc is the most saturated one.
